What Is a PBR Panel?
A PBR Panel is an exposed-fastener metal panel designed for roofing and siding.
The defining feature is the purlin-bearing leg at the edge of the panel.
That extra flange allows the panel to sit securely on purlins.
It increases load capacity and improves overlap strength.
In simple terms, it’s an R Panel built for tougher conditions.
PBR Panel vs R Panel: Real-World Differences
People often lump PBR Panel and R Panel together.
They shouldn’t.
R Panel lacks the bearing leg.
That makes it better suited for solid decking.
PBR Panel shines on open framing.
I always spec PBR when purlins are spaced wide.
It’s not marketing—it’s physics.
PBR Panel Specifications Explained
Most PBR panels share common specs.
Standard panel width is 36 inches.
Rib spacing runs at 12 inches on center.
Rib height usually measures 1¼ inches.
That depth adds stiffness and wind resistance.
Panel lengths are custom cut.
I’ve ordered panels from 8 feet to over 40 feet long.
Steel Gauge Options and Performance
You’ll typically see 26-gauge and 24-gauge steel.
26-gauge works for walls and light-duty roofs.
24-gauge handles foot traffic, snow loads, and hail far better.
I once walked a 24-gauge PBR roof mid-install.
No oil canning, no flex—rock solid.
PBR Panel Finishes and Coatings
Finish matters more than people think.
Galvalume offers excellent corrosion resistance.
Painted panels add UV protection and curb appeal.
Most painted PBR panels use Kynar or SMP coatings.
Kynar costs more but fades far slower.
For agricultural buildings, Galvalume still wins on value.
PBR Panel Roofing Cost Breakdown
Let’s talk numbers.
Material pricing typically ranges $2.25 to $4.00 per square foot.
Installed costs usually fall between $5.50 and $9.00 per square foot.
Last year, a 2,400 sq ft shop roof I managed landed at $17,600.
That included insulation, trim, and labor.
Steel prices fluctuate, but these ranges hold steady.
What Drives PBR Panel Pricing?
Several factors influence cost.
Gauge thickness plays a big role.
So does panel length—longer panels cost more to ship.
Finish type matters.
Trim packages add up fast.
Labor varies by region.
Urban installs cost more, every time.
Installation Method: What Contractors Actually Do
Installing PBR Panel isn’t complicated, but it demands precision.
Panels start square at the eave.
Fasteners go through the flat, not the rib.
Over-driving screws is the fastest way to cause leaks.
I teach new installers to slow down.
Alignment beats speed, always.
Fasteners, Washers, and Leak Control
Exposed fasteners scare some owners.
They shouldn’t.
High-quality screws with EPDM washers seal reliably.
Cheap screws fail early.
I’ve replaced washers on 20-year-old PBR roofs.
The panels themselves were still perfect.
Roof Pitch Requirements for PBR Panel
Minimum recommended slope is 3:12.
Yes, some push it flatter.
That’s a gamble.
Water drains slower on low slopes.
Exposed fasteners need gravity’s help.
I don’t install PBR below minimum pitch.
Not worth the callback.
Underlayment and Insulation Considerations
Underlayment isn’t optional.
Synthetic underlayment adds moisture protection.
Thermal insulation improves energy efficiency.
On one warehouse job, skipping insulation caused condensation drip.
Fixing it later cost double.
Do it right the first time.
Common Uses for PBR Panel Systems
PBR Panel thrives in demanding environments.
You’ll see it on:
- Metal buildings
- Warehouses
- Manufacturing plants
- Agricultural barns
- Commercial roofing projects
I’ve also used PBR panels for wall cladding.
They perform exceptionally well vertically.
PBR Panel for Walls vs Roofing
On walls, PBR Panel is nearly bulletproof.
Gravity works in your favor.
Fasteners see less stress.
For siding applications, PBR often outlasts R Panel.
That bearing leg adds stiffness even vertically.
Longevity and Maintenance Expectations
A well-installed PBR Panel roof lasts 30 to 40 years.
Maintenance is straightforward:
- Annual fastener checks
- Replace failed washers
- Keep debris off the roof
I still inspect a PBR roof installed in 2004.
No leaks. No drama.

When to Choose PBR Panel Over R Panel
If your roof has decking, R Panel works fine.
If it doesn’t, choose PBR Panel.
That bearing leg exists for a reason.
Ignoring it costs money later.
I’ve seen roofs fail because the wrong panel was chosen.
That’s an avoidable mistake.
